Richmond Athletics (EIN: 99-1316345) has filed an IRS Form 990 in fiscal year 2024. In its fiscal year 2024 IRS Form 990 filing, Richmond Athletics,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 1 out of 4 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$12,115. The highest compensated employee at Richmond Athletics is Linda Chang with fiscal year 2024 compensation of $12,115.

Mission Statement

Offering swimming programs to educate students in our community on how to swim and advance their competition skills. Nurturing young swimmers to learn about water safety with survival techniques in a safe and fun environment
